What Causes This Problem
- Leaky pipes can lead to significant water damage.
- Humidity may promote mold growth in grout.
- Improper sealing can allow moisture penetration.
- Flooding from heavy rains can cause unexpected issues.
- Accidental spills can also create water damage risks.

How Long Does Tile & Grout Cleanup Take?
The duration of tile and grout cleanup typically varies based on the extent of the damage, but most jobs can be completed within a few hours to a day.
Can I Use Bleach on Grout Damage?
While bleach can clean grout, it typically does not effectively address water damage or underlying issues.
How Can I Prevent Future Water Damage?
Regular maintenance and sealing your tile and grout can help minimize the risk of future water damage.
What Is The Best Way to Dry Wet Tile?
Using fans and dehumidifiers is an effective method for drying out wet tiles after a cleanup.
